“Goodbye, Why…” (I never thought I’d see you go…)

Goodbye why…It’s really hard here without you.
Because you gave me so much reason to plan, to act and to do.

Goodbye why… I honestly never thought I’d see you go.
My trusted friend in a world of nothingness, helping me lead the show.

For when the world questioned the worth of my choices,
I’d turn to you and point: “This is why!”

Whenever I’d feel a doubt in my own resolve,
I’d look across to you and think: “That’s why”

But now I have nothing to offer up. No answers within myself.
Because I don’t even know why anymore…

It left me along with everything else.

Westley Nash (2022)
